Regulatory Framework & Policy Impact on South Korea Recruiting Management System Market
The South Korean government enforces strict data privacy and employment regulations, significantly influencing RMS deployment. The Personal Information Protection Act (PIPA) mandates rigorous data handling and security standards, compelling vendors to embed compliance features into their solutions. Additionally, policies promoting fair hiring practices and anti-discrimination measures impact system functionalities, such as bias mitigation tools and diversity analytics.
Government incentives for digital transformation and HR innovation further stimulate market growth. However, evolving regulations require continuous updates and compliance monitoring, increasing operational complexity for vendors. The regulatory landscape fosters a competitive environment where solutions must prioritize security, transparency, and fairness, shaping product development and strategic positioning in the RMS market.
Emerging Business Models in South Korea Recruiting Management System Market
The RMS market in South Korea is witnessing a shift towards subscription-based SaaS models, offering scalability and flexibility to diverse enterprise sizes. Hybrid models combining on-premise and cloud solutions are also gaining popularity among large organizations seeking customized control. Additionally, platform-as-a-service (PaaS) models enable clients to develop tailored recruitment workflows, fostering innovation and differentiation.
Freemium models are used to attract SMEs and startups, providing basic functionalities with paid upgrades for advanced features. The rise of integrated HR ecosystems, combining payroll, performance management, and learning modules, reflects a move towards comprehensive talent management platforms. These evolving business models facilitate rapid adoption, reduce entry barriers, and promote continuous innovation in the South Korea RMS landscape.
